About this map

The Homochitto River winds through the heart of the Homochitto National Forest in this 1961 survey, defining the border between several southwest Mississippi counties. The landscape is a dense network of creek drainages like Sandy Creek and Turkey Creek, punctuated by industrial activity from the Illinois Central railroad. Remote settlements such as Knoxville and Garden City are visible alongside specialized infrastructure like the Leesdale Lookout Tower and a Gaging Station on the river.
